Top 5 Low Poly Games on Android in Nigeria: Q4 2025
Explore the performance of the top low poly games on Android in Nigeria during Q4 2025, with insights into downloads, revenue, and active users from Sensor Tower.
In the fourth quarter of 2025, Roblox demonstrated a strong performance in Nigeria's Android market. Weekly revenue showed fluctuations, starting at about $7.7K and peaking at nearly $9.9K by the end of December. Downloads followed an upward trajectory, surging from around 6.3K to over 15.1K. Active users also increased significantly, reaching approximately 149.6K by the quarter's end.
Level Devil - NOT A Troll Game saw consistent download activity, with numbers ranging from 3K to 5.8K weekly. The game ended the quarter with a boost in active users, climbing from 17K to over 30.1K.
LEGO® DUPLO® Marvel experienced a varied download pattern, peaking early in the quarter at over 6K before declining towards the end. Active users mirrored this trend, initially rising to around 9.7K but tapering off to 2.6K by December.
Reckless Getaway 2: Car Chase maintained a steady presence with downloads fluctuating between 1.1K and 2K. Active users showed a slight increase, ending the quarter at approximately 19.7K.
Lastly, Robbery Madness 2:Stealth game had a stable download rate, ranging from 1.1K to 1.6K. Active users saw a slight decline initially but recovered to about 2.4K by the end of December.
